This sterling silver Heart 2 Heart pendant is engraved with “Mom” with a hammered 22 kt gold heart on the front. “You hold my heart” is on the back. The pendant is approximately 1″ in diameter. The pendant comes on either a oxidized sterling silver chain or a 14kt gold filled chain.I chose oxidized sterling silver because it fits my style. The necklace hangs at the perfect spot on my neck.
